Iranian Spokesman Raps Silence on Israeli Atrocities

TEHRAN (Tasnim) - The spokesperson for the Iranian Foreign Ministry deplored a muted response from the international community and the self-proclaimed advocates of human rights after the Zionist regime's recent brutal attacks on Gaza.

In a post on his Twitter account on Sunday, Iranian Foreign Ministry Spokesperson Nasser Kanaani said Alaa Qaddoum, the five-year-old girl who was killed during Israel's initial string of attacks on the al-Shuja'iya neighborhood of the besieged Gaza Strip on Friday, was only one of the children martyred in the ongoing attacks by the apartheid Zionist regime against Gaza.

"It's a pity that the fake advocates of human rights are supporting the daily crimes committed by an occupying regime against the people of an occupied country in the name of 'the right of self-defense'," the Iranian diplomat said.

The spokesman said the civilians killed in the recent strikes are instances of the database of the Zionist regime's targets in its recent attacks on Gaza.

"The silence of the international community and the self-proclaimed advocates of human rights on the crimes committed by the Zionists in Gaza is deplorable and a great pity. The irony is that the US Department of State has affirmed 'full support' for Israel's right to self-defense," Kanaani said in the tweet.

At least 24 Palestinians, including six children, have been killed and 203 wounded during the two days of Israeli attacks on Gaza, according to the Gaza health ministry.

More than 400 rockets were launched at Israel in response, setting off air raid sirens and sending people running to bomb shelters.

The Zionist regime's warplanes have stepped up attacks with direct hits on four residential buildings in Gaza City.

Another air attack on Saturday destroyed a car, killing a 75-year-old woman and wounding six other people. Israeli fighter jets dropped two bombs on the house of an alleged Islamic Jihad member.
